peruse-verb [puh-rooz]
1. to read through with thoroughness or care: to peruse a report.
2. to read.
3. to survey or examine in detail.
http://dictionary.reference.com/browse/peruse
While she was perusing the papers her students had just turned in, she noticed that one of them had been plagiarized.
